MTET-passed candidates form new body

TURA, July 24: Meghalaya Teacher Eligibility Test (MTET)-qualified candidates from all districts of Garo Hills held a formal meeting at the SMELC building, Dakopgre, in Tura to deliberate over their grievances.
A new body was also constituted during the gathering.
The new body was formed with the intention to inquire from the government as to why there is delay or total lack of recruitment of lower primary (LP) and upper primary (UP) schoolteachers till date. The association resolved to nudge the government and the concerned department to accelerate the recruitment process for both LP and UP schools at the earliest, most preferably before the fresh MTET examination is held.
The new body is to be led by Surjoron Hajong as president, Jempil N Marak as vice president, Mendric D Sangma as general secretary, Nagabell D Sangma as joint secretary, Grikchi WG Momin as treasurer and Likush D Marak as accountant.
